BACKGROUND
Introduce your business and what you do there.
I’m the CEO of Yazara. We’re a technology and software development company. We develop payment solutions to turn mobile devices into point-of-sale devices. Our software is mostly for banks, financial institutions, and that type of industry.
The company was founded initially in Turkey, and we received some investment from some US companies. The new ownership decided to do a spinoff with the better part of the company, and now our headquarters are in New York.
OPPORTUNITY / CHALLENGE
What challenge were you trying to address with River + Wolf?
We wanted to create a new and attractive identity that leveraged the history of the previous company. We’d hired another agency in Turkey to provide a name, but they weren’t successful. We went through five rounds without getting anything we liked.
SOLUTION
What was the scope of their involvement?
We initially focused on naming. River + Wolf provided 10–20 names in the first round, and we could’ve perfectly stayed with 4–5. Then, we continued with branding. We hired two other companies — one is the trademark attorney, and the other is the designer. We just completed the brand identity and logo.
For the name, we wanted something that included the word “pay” because our mother company had it. They did 50% of the names following that direction and 50% more creatively.
What is the team composition?
Most of our interactions were with Margaret (Founder & Chief Creative), but another person worked with her.
How did you come to work with River + Wolf?
We just browsed through some review sites. We were looking for a small agency that cared about what we did and could get more involved.
We called River + Wolf, and Margaret answered. She was very engaged and enthusiastic from the beginning. He asked us about the company, and she seemed genuinely interested in helping us.
Then, they sent us a quote. We had a limited budget and staff, so I was going to have a hard time getting it approved by the board. However, they were very empathetic and cut off a bit of the pricing. With that, I was able to get the budget approved quickly, and we started to work.
How much have you invested with them?
The naming engagement was around $20,000–$25,000, and there was some extra for the logo.
What is the status of this engagement?
We worked together between July–August 2021.
RESULTS & FEEDBACK
What evidence can you share that demonstrates the impact of the engagement?
We just finished the brand identity, and we were extremely happy with their work. We actually registered two names. We didn’t know what we’d do with it, but we liked it.
Also, we thought the name evolution was incredible. They came up with a way to put our Turkish background into it. The team identified the name for cash register in Turkish and took the first part to make it sound Turkish and Arab. In the end, we went in their direction because the abstract name was stronger and more appealing.
Everybody that has heard the name has provided positive comments, even Turkish people. They’ve said that the name makes sense and it sounds fresh, intriguing, and cool.

BACKGROUND
Introduce your business and what you do there.
I’m the director of marketing at a family-owned bakery. We’ve been in the business for 25 years, and we distribute our goods among major retailers across North America.
OPPORTUNITY / CHALLENGE
What challenge were you trying to address with River + Wolf?
We needed a brand name for a product category that we were launching.
SOLUTION
What was the scope of their involvement?
River + Wolf helped us come up with a list of names to choose from for our product category’s brand name. We kicked off the engagement with a brainstorming phase wherein we discussed our project goals, identified the requirements, and provided their team with some background information about the brand and what we aimed to represent.
Upon gathering their findings and concepts from the initial phase, we came up with an initial list of names and started utilizing these along with the brand scope document to examine them from a consumer’s perspective. We then came up with additional names and included them in the list.
Once we were satisfied with the number of potential brand names we collated, we proceeded with the screening process. We originally planned to narrow down the list further but didn’t progress with the succeeding stage as we already liked what we came up with.

BACKGROUND
Introduce your business and what you do there.
I’m the communications manager for the Partnership for Working Families. We’re a national network of labor and community coalitions around the country.
OPPORTUNITY / CHALLENGE
What challenge were you trying to address with River + Wolf?
During our rebrand, we hit a roadblock in the naming process. We brought on River + Wolf to help us find our name.
SOLUTION
What was the scope of their involvement?
We had an initial consultation, and their team created a naming questionnaire for us. Once we returned the questionnaire, River + Wolf generated 23 potential names. Their team then presented the names. They checked each of the names for an exact match and guided us through the process of ranking them into different tiers. Their team did more research and made recommendations according to trademark and IP (intellectual property) risk levels.
We later asked them for additional advice. They continued to support us by checking an additional name and giving insight into it.

BACKGROUND
Introduce your business and what you do there.
I’m the founder of a maternity undergarments company. It’s currently registered as White Peony Intimates.
OPPORTUNITY / CHALLENGE
What challenge were you trying to address with River + Wolf?
We worked with River + Wolf to rename the company.
SOLUTION
What was the scope of their involvement?
We started the project with a questionnaire that went through my background, the company’s background, and my vision for the company’s future. Their team then provided various names and conducted a presentation with a name index. From there, we organized my top 15 names into groups: the top five, the middle five, and the bottom five. We then narrowed the options to my top five names. Then, their team did a preliminary screening for those names within my industry. We actually went through two rounds of preliminary screenings because I changed my mind halfway through the first round. They then put me in touch with their patent lawyer.

BACKGROUND
Introduce your business and what you do there.
I’m the chief marketing officer of three higher education tech companies that are merging together.
OPPORTUNITY / CHALLENGE
What challenge were you trying to address with River + Wolf?
We were looking for a partner who could help us come to market with a new brand.
SOLUTION
What was the scope of their involvement?
The project was in three phases. The first phase was establishing what our attributes were for the new brand. River + Wolf dove deep into the language, words, and descriptors. The next phase involved looking at those attributes and identifying company names that best supported them.
We got down to 8–9 finalists. Margaret (Founder & Chief Creative) then put together presentations and helped us think about how to talk through the brand with my peers at the new company. She also helped me steward the process with my executive team.
She helped us get down to two final choices and assisted with the trademarking process to make sure that we weren’t bringing names that already existed. The third phase was defining the logo and its look and feel and getting to a tagline.
